26. They were rented to accepted lower-middle-cash flow family members for $fourteen-$23 per 30 days. The village highlighted paved streets, sidewalks and landscaped park locations. An entrance gateway by using a protected gazebo was built with the corner of Key Avenue and Parkway Generate to function the community's "front doorway".[citation wanted]

Oak furnishings and appliances were being also available to renters at a nominal Value from the government. A back porch was equipped which has a hose for the wringer-form washer. A communal washer was also available inside a different making within the mall.

Each individual of such residences was leased through the federal authorities till currently being sold to private landowners in 1947.

The Cahaba Task plus the older town existed as separate communities for many years, but they put together if the city of Trussville was integrated in 1947. The next yr, the government bought all park residence on the town for 1 dollar, turned over to Trussville the h2o process it experienced developed, and sold challenge properties to inhabitants or other customers.
